Specific benefits of the system
Active temperature control of the outer wall
The panels reach a surface temperature of around 55 °C after approximately 15 minutes and are glued to the wall across their entire surface.
The integrated heating mat emits heat forward into the room and backward toward the wall. The adjacent wall surface is actively heated within a radius of approximately 30 cm.
The aim is to raise the surface temperature, shift the dew point outwards and reduce the moisture load in the plaster area.
Important:
Heating panels do not replace structural waterproofing in cases of rising or persistently penetrating damp. Structural causes should be addressed beforehand or concurrently.
Improving tenant satisfaction
Reducing cold wall surfaces and cold air drop increases living comfort and lowers the number of complaints.
Economical retrofit solution
Compared to facade insulation or heating system conversion, the system is cost-effective, can be installed apartment by apartment and can be implemented quickly.
Easy Installation
Only 5 mm thin and fully bonded. No water-bearing systems, no complex construction sites, minimal intervention in the building structure.
Transparent operating costs
Power consumption approx. 0.5 kW. At €0.25–0.40/kWh, operating costs are approx. €0.125–0.20 per operating hour. No maintenance contracts or pump costs.
sustainability
With around 94% renewable electricity in the Austrian consumption mix, the system can be positioned sustainably, especially in combination with photovoltaics.
